Structured pathways designed for different age groups and learning objectives.
An introduction to coins, notes, and the concept of earning and spending. Through games and storytelling, children discover where money comes from and why saving matters.
Hands-on budgeting workshops where pre-teens manage virtual allowances, set savings goals, and learn to distinguish needs from wants in a supportive environment.
Banking, interest rates, mobile payments, and the basics of investing. Teenagers gain the confidence to handle money responsibly as they approach adulthood.
For ambitious teens aged 13-17 who want to explore business basics. Covers idea generation, simple business plans, pricing, and marketing fundamentals.
